UPCOMING PRODUCTIONS
2025

Based on The Brothers Grimm Fairytale
Adapted & Directed by Marcia Carr
Designed by Lucy Fowler

This brand-new adaptation of The Elves and the Shoemaker steps onto the stage with tiny shoes and BIG magic for Winter 2025!

Created especially for pre-school children and their families, this joyful, interactive performance brings a sprinkle of sparkle, a dash of mischief, and a whole heap of heart. Follow the tale of a kind shoemaker, some very helpful elves, and a whole lot of stitching, singing, and surprises…

Arts Outburst returns with its signature recipe of sensory play, musical mayhem, and festive cheer – the perfect introduction to theatre for little ones!

Expect magical moments, Join in with songs and actions,
Meet the Shoemaker and Wife and help save the day!

Interactive theatre for creative young minds.
Join Gerda & Kai as they discover all about good, evil and friendship.
The evil Snow Queen preys upon poor Kai by using a magic mirror BUT can Gerda rescue her friend with a little help from the audience?

A wonderfully interactive introduction to theatre for young audiences.
